WhatsApp groups can have multiple admins, and any admin has the power to add or remove participants, as well as promote or demote other admins. Here's a detailed guide on how to take away admin rights from someone in a WhatsApp group:

  1. Open WhatsApp: Start by launching the WhatsApp application on your device. Ensure that you are signed into the account that is currently an admin of the group from which you want to remove another admin.

  2. Navigate to the Group: Go to the specific group where you wish to make changes to the admin status. You can do this by selecting the "Groups" tab and then choosing the relevant group from the list.

  3. Access Group Info: Once inside the group, tap on the group name or the three vertical dots (depending on your device) at the top right corner of the screen to access the group information page.

  4. View Participants List: Scroll down to find the "Participants" section and tap on it. This will bring up a list of all members in the group, along with their roles (admin or participant).

  5. Remove Admin Rights: Locate the member whose admin rights you wish to revoke. Next to their name, there should be an option that says "Admin" or a crown icon indicating their admin status. Tap on this option and select "Dismiss as admin."

  6. Confirm Action: WhatsApp will prompt you to confirm your decision. Confirm by selecting "OK" or "Yes." This action will immediately remove the admin rights from the specified member, demoting them to a regular participant in the group.

  7. Verify Changes: To ensure that the admin rights have been successfully removed, go back to the participants list and check the status of the formerly admin member. They should no longer have the "Admin" tag or crown icon next to their name.

It's important to note that removing someone as an admin does not remove them from the group entirely; they will still be a participant. If you need to remove them completely from the group, you would follow additional steps to eject them from the group membership altogether.
